Step-by-Step Instructions
- 1. First, let’s start by freeing your mind from any preconceived notions about what your blogging voice should sound like. Take some time to reflect on what makes you unique, what you’re passionate about, and what sets you apart from others. This self-reflection is crucial in discovering your authentic voice, so don’t rush through it. Take a few days, or even a week, to journal your thoughts, ideas, and values.
- 2. Next, read widely and often, paying close attention to the writing styles of your favorite bloggers, authors, or journalists. Analyze what you like about their writing, what resonates with you, and what makes their voice distinct. Notice how they use language, tone, and structure to convey their message. This exercise will help you identify the elements that you can incorporate into your own writing to make it more engaging and authentic.
- 3. Now, it’s time to experiment with different styles. Try writing in various tones, such as humorous, serious, or sarcastic, to see what feels most natural to you. Write about different topics, even if they’re not directly related to your niche, to discover what sparks your creativity and passion. Remember, this is a process of discovery, so don’t worry too much about perfection at this stage.
- 4. The fourth step is to listen to your own voice. Yes, you read that right! Record yourself speaking about a topic you’re passionate about, and then transcribe the recording. This exercise will help you tap into your natural speech patterns, rhythm, and cadence, which can be a great foundation for your writing voice. Pay attention to your use of contractions, slang, and colloquialisms, as these can add a touch of authenticity to your writing.
- 5. Next, identify your core values and use them as a guiding force for your writing. What do you stand for? What do you believe in? What drives you? When you write from a place of conviction and passion, your voice will naturally shine through. Make a list of your core values and refer to them often as you write, ensuring that your content aligns with what’s most important to you.
- 6. The sixth step is to study the structure of your favorite blogs or articles. Notice how the writers use introductions, transitions, and conclusions to create a flow that engages the reader. Analyze how they use storytelling techniques, such as anecdotes, metaphors, or examples, to illustrate their points and make their content more relatable. Understand that structure is not about formulas, but about creating a narrative that resonates with your audience.
- 7. Finally, practice consistently and be patient with yourself. Finding your blogging voice is a journey, not a destination. It takes time, effort, and dedication to develop a unique and authentic writing style. Don’t be afraid to try new things, take risks, and make mistakes. With each new post, you’ll get closer to uncovering the real you, and your readers will respond to your genuine voice.

Frequently Asked Questions
How do I differentiate my blogging voice from others in my niche?
To differentiate your blogging voice, try injecting personal anecdotes and unique perspectives into your writing. Ask yourself, “What’s my take on this topic that no one else has?” and let that shine through in your words. This will help you stand out in your niche and attract readers who resonate with your distinct voice.
What if my writing style is too similar to someone else's, how can I make it more unique?
Don’t worry, it’s common to emulate others when starting out. To break free, try injecting personal anecdotes, using distinct vocabulary, or experimenting with unconventional structures. Ask yourself, “What’s my natural voice?” and “What sets my perspective apart?” Then, edit with intention, ensuring your words reflect your authentic tone and style.
Can I still find my blogging voice if I'm writing about a topic I'm not extremely passionate about?
Absolutely, you can still find your blogging voice even if you’re not extremely passionate about the topic. Think of it as a reporting assignment – focus on the aspects that intrigue you, and use your unique perspective to shine a light on the subject. Your voice will emerge through your approach, tone, and language, making even unfamiliar topics engaging and relatable.
